Output 129ccb39ee4d6859de996e9e43cb2d64ec0311512426f0ec853797a3855b1b28:1

value
26374028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8518ef3372f7c15137cf235740e2a14af8aa6e8a OP_EQUALVERIFY OP_CHECKSIG
address
1D8kjz6iQRbvGQPfp78vfSHzg2wqmD3VhZ
transaction
129ccb39ee4d6859de996e9e43cb2d64ec0311512426f0ec853797a3855b1b28
confirmations
490014
spent
true